1. Specifications Comparison
| Feature | Xiaomi Redmi Note 12 4G | Motorola Moto G24 | Practical Impact |
|---|---|---|---|
| Design | |||
| Dimensions (mm) | 165.7 x 76 x 7.9 | 163.5 x 74.5 x 8 | Redmi Note 12 is slightly taller and narrower. Negligible difference in daily use. |
| Weight (g) | 183.5 | 181 | Virtually identical weight; no noticeable difference in hand. |
| Display | |||
| Display Type | AMOLED, 120Hz | IPS LCD, 90Hz | Redmi's AMOLED offers deeper blacks, more vibrant colors, and higher refresh rate for smoother scrolling. Moto G24's LCD may be slightly more visible in direct sunlight. |
| Resolution | 1080 x 2400 | 720 x 1612 | Significantly sharper and more detailed visuals on the Redmi Note 12. Moto G24's lower resolution will be noticeable in everyday use, especially for text and images. |
| PPI | 395 | 269 | Redmi Note 12 has a much higher pixel density, resulting in sharper text and images. |
| Peak Brightness (nits) | 1200 | 537 | Redmi Note 12 will be significantly brighter and more visible outdoors. |
| Performance | |||
| Chipset | Snapdragon 685 (6nm) | Helio G85 (12nm) | Snapdragon 685 generally offers better power efficiency due to smaller node size. Performance differences might be minimal for everyday tasks, but noticeable in demanding games. |
| CPU | Octa-core (4x2.8 GHz Cortex-A73 & 4x1.9 GHz Cortex-A53) | Octa-core (2x2.0 GHz Cortex-A75 & 6x1.7 GHz Cortex-A55) | While clock speeds are comparable, architectural differences might give the Redmi Note 12 a slight edge in performance. |
| GPU | Adreno 610 | Mali-G52 MC2 | Adreno 610 generally provides better gaming performance compared to the Mali-G52 MC2. |
| RAM | 4/6/8GB | 8GB | Both phones offer ample RAM for multitasking, though specific Moto G24 variant has 8GB. |
| Camera | |||
| Main Camera | 50MP | 50MP | Both have same resolution, but image quality depends on sensor and processing. Missing sensor details for Moto G24 limit in-depth comparison. |
| Video Recording | 1080p@30fps | 1080p@30fps | Identical video resolution and frame rate. Moto G24 boasts 120fps slow-motion, a significant advantage. |
| Battery | |||
| Capacity | 5000 mAh | 5000 mAh | Same battery capacity, expected similar battery life. Real-world usage may vary. |
| Fast Charging | 33W | 15W | Redmi Note 12 charges significantly faster. |
2. Key Differences Analysis
Redmi Note 12 Advantages:
- Superior Display: AMOLED with higher resolution, refresh rate, and peak brightness.
- Faster Charging: 33W vs 15W.
- Potentially Better Performance: Slightly more efficient chipset and potentially stronger GPU.
Moto G24 Advantages:
- More recent OS: Ships with Android 14.
- Slow-Motion Video: 120fps slow-motion recording.
- Potentially Lower Price: Listed as "low price" range compared to Redmi's "medium price".
3. User Profiles & Recommendations
Redmi Note 12: Users who prioritize display quality, gaming performance, and faster charging. Ideal for media consumption, mobile gaming, and users who need a phone that quickly tops up.
Moto G24: Budget-conscious users who want a clean Android experience and value slow-motion video recording. Suitable for casual users, social media, and basic photography.
